The CPB World Trade Monitor, produced by the Netherlands Bureau for Economic Policy Analysis (CPB) on behalf of the European Commission, tracks global trade volumes with a lag of about two months.
World merchandise trade volumes contracted by 2.1% M/m in March as regional disruptions took toll; this is the largest one-month decline since the Covid crisis. Imports from Africa and the Middle East plunged 11.2% while exports contracted by 32.3% due to the ongoing war in the Gulf region.
Advanced economies posted a positive performance in March, the Eurozone and the U.S. saw imports grow by 2.7% and 2.6%, respectively. China's March imports figure posted an uptick of 3.6%.
